#2 Alexa Bliss' short stay in the Royal Rumble match

In the weeks leading to the Royal Rumble event, Alexa Bliss was easily the most over female superstar on the roster. She was involved, along with The Fiend and Randy Orton, in the most prominent program on Raw, and had simultaneously started a rivalry with Raw Women's Champion Asuka.

Because of this, she was expected to play a huge role in the Women's Royal Rumble match and was even among the favorites to win the entire thing. However, with the way Bliss was presented in the match, WWE missed a huge opportunity of finally bringing her back to the Women's Title picture completely.

Bliss entered the match at #27, and lasted in the match for only 62 seconds, failing to make even a single elimination. Just to make it more clear, only Carmella had a shorter stay in the Royal Rumble match, and we didn't even get to see the psychotic side that Bliss had been displaying on Raw for some time.

While an elimination at the hands of Rhea Ripley could be the sign of a program between the two soon, the fact that someone like Bliss, who is a top draw on Raw, was dispatched without much fanfare did leave a sour taste. Imagine the impact she could have had in the Royal Rumble match had she stayed in the match for at least 10 minutes.
